精华内容
下载资源
问答
  • 拉取后的特性分支合并本地分支回滚的代码还是无法合并进去),完成后再删除master分支来 1.基于master分支拉取一个分支作为备份如:center_dev 2.删除master分支git push --delete origin maste 发.

    背景:由于master分支进行回滚后,合特性分支无法将之前回滚的代码再合并进去,所以需要拿本地的分支作为master分支(前提是本地分支和回滚前的master分支保持一致,不然会导致之前在生产的代码被覆盖,为什么不能从master分支拉取一个特性分支呢?拉取后的特性分支合并本地分支回滚的代码还是无法合并进去),完成后再删除原master分支来

    1.基于master分支拉取一个分支作为备份如:center_dev

    2.删除master分支 git push --delete origin maste

    发现报错 因为默认分支,取消默认分支将分支名称换任意分支

    3.将拉取的分支更改名称为mater分支

    git branch -m center-dev master

    4.将更改后的分支提交到远程

     git push origin master

    5.继续第二部操作将默认分支更新回master分支

    展开全文
  • git删除master分支后重建

    千次阅读 2020-01-19 11:21:02
    git删除master分支后重建 操作步骤 1. git上打dag,备份master分支 2. git的setting页面,把默认分支暂时替换为其他分支,如dev. 3. git的setting->Protected Branches 把master分支设置为...

    git删除master分支后重建

    操作步骤

    1. git上打dag,备份master分支


     

     

    2. git的setting页面,把默认分支暂时替换为其他分支,如dev.


     

     

    3. git的setting->Protected Branches 把master分支设置为“Unprotect“


     

    4. 删除本地及远程的master分支.

    git branch -D master //删除本地master分支

    git push origin :master //删除远程master分支

     

    5. 切换到saas_1.0.0分支,然后再新建本地master分支

    git checkout saas_1.0.0

    git checkout -b master

     

    6. 把本地master分支推送到远程

    git push origin master:master

     

    7. 重新把master分支设为default分支和保护分支,参考步骤2、3

    此时在git上master已是saas_1.0.0分支的代码,而且能看到saas_1.0.0分支的提交记录。

     

    展开全文
  • GitHub如何删除master分支

    千次阅读 2020-06-07 21:08:48
    删除GitHub上master分支前,也要看GitHub上master分支是否被选为默认分支了.如果master被选为默认分支了,是无法被删除的. 选中GitHub项目Settings标签 选中Branchs标签 重新选Update,再确认.择默认分支后点击 ..
    步骤
    1. 删除本地master分支
    git branch -d master
    
    1. 推送以删除的本地master分支
    git push origin :master
    
    问题解决
    1. 本地master分支不被选中时才可以删除,查看分支是否选中命令:git branch
    2. 删除GitHub上远端master分支前,检查GitHubmaster分支是否被选为默认分支.如果master被选为默认分支了,尝试删除会提示error: failed to push some refs to xxxx.按照下面修改后再尝试删除:
      • 选中GitHub项目Settings标签
      • 选中Branchs标签
      • 选择新的分支后Update,再确认.择默认分支后点击
    展开全文
  • gerrit下删除master分支

    2018-02-02 14:41:01
    要想删除master分支,首先需要设置远程默认分支为其他分支 要想修改远程默认分支,需要在web网页中设置default branch 或者登陆git 服务器所在项目目录,通过切换远程的本地分支为其他分支 mkdir tmp git --...

    要想删除master分支,首先需要设置远程默认分支为其他分支

    要想修改远程默认分支,需要在web网页中设置default branch

    或者登陆git 服务器所在项目目录,通过切换远程的本地分支为其他分支

    mkdir tmp

    git --git-dir=./Project --work-tree=./tmp checkout join

    其中Project为保存项目的git目录,tmp为临时空目录,join为要切换的其他分支

     

    然后删除master分支(客户端操作)

    git push origin:master

    展开全文
  • 最近需要将不同的客户的代码分开管理,所以需要为这些代码分别创建分支。 目前版本库中分支结构如下: [yuhuashi@local:Project]$ git branch -a * master remotes/origin/HEAD ->...其中 master 分支是...
  • 首先你不能直接在要删除的master分支下删除master, 默认主分支是没办法删掉的, 所以你得把master设置成普通的分支, 然后才能删掉master分支, 怎么做呢? 你得新建一个分支 比如temp, 然后把temp设为默认的主...
  • 需求 现在远程仓库和本地仓库分支同步...本地操作删除远程master分支:git push origin -d master 本地仓库删除master分支:git branch --delete master 本地创建新的master分支,并拉取远程develop分支最新内容 git
  • 删除github的master分支

    万次阅读 2015-03-13 03:04:52
    。。怎么破?又不想删代码仓库,版本回滚??可是怎样才能让远程仓库也回滚捏??this is a question!...2.本地删除master分支 3.本地仓库将新分支上传到远程,自动创建远程新分支 4.远程仓库设置主要分支为新分支
  • gitHub删除默认的master分支

    千次阅读 2017-04-15 12:33:02
    原文参考:...gitHub删除默认的master分支 如果用: git branch -D master;//删除本地master分支 git push origin :master;//删除远程master分支 会发现删除不了,因为在本地您处在master分支,在远程m
  • 如果在gitlab上删除并重建master分支

    千次阅读 2019-10-24 10:23:34
    目录 为什么会有这个需求?...删掉旧的master分支 <5>建立新的master分支 <6>把新的master分支设置成默认分支 把代码重新提交到master上 为什么会有这个需求? 今天我发现mast...
  • gitlab重建master分支

    千次阅读 2020-01-10 15:40:04
    当发现现在的master分支问题比较大时,想把当前的master删除并重新建立。 master是一个默认的分支,删除之前需要先让另一个分支变成默认的,等新master建好了再改过来即可。 1、修改默认分支 这一步操作完了之后...
  • 1 概述 2020年10月1日后,Github会将所有新建的仓库的默认分支从master修改为main,这就...删除master分支 2.1 克隆 首先克隆一份原仓库到本地进行操作: git clone xxxxxxx.git 2.2 创建并推送main 创建并切换到main
  • 1.创建本地分支并切换到此分支(此时远程分支上...3.修改本地文件并提交此远程分支上去(此时远程master分支并没有修改) git add .(分支修改内容) git commit -m "分支修改内容" git push -u origin ...
  • 第一步、更改默认分支为另外一个分支,因为不允许删除默认分支 第二步、执行下面命令去删除默认分支 git push origin :master 对于一般的分支在IDEA中有图像界面化的管理
  • 重命名master分支

    2020-06-14 17:39:55
    从您现有的项目中替换master,替换本地和远程现有分支上的单词重名分支。1、首先,我们必须在本地更换master分支。我这里有一个项目。我运行git branch -m master ...
  • git x分支强制覆盖master分支方法

    千次阅读 2018-03-13 17:02:04
    1、删除本地master分支2、将本地x分支名称改为master分支3、强制推送本地master分支到远程git push origin master --force
  • git用新分支替换掉master分支

    千次阅读 2018-11-19 16:45:21
    因业务变化及系统升级,导致新分支远低于远程的master分支,而且老的master也不需要,需要用新的分支替换掉master分支。 下文是把当前分支 saas_1.0.0 替换为master的步骤,仅供参考。 操作步骤  git上打dag,...
  • Git分支:master分支和开发版本分支

    千次阅读 2019-09-15 21:41:55
    在使用git时,假如远程仓库有dev和master两个分支master作为一个稳定版分支,可用于直接发布产品,日常的开发则push到dev分支,那本地是不是要从dev分支中创建一个本地分支,然后在这个分支的push的动作是默认推到...
  • 将其他分支设置为master分支一、使用场景二、操作步骤1、将现在的master分支备份2、切换到pre_master拉最新代码3、把本地的pre_master分支强制(-f)推送到远端master4、切换到旧分支master5、下载远程仓库最新内容,...
  • Git删除远程master分支问题

    千次阅读 2014-12-26 21:26:55
    一不小心把本地的临时分支push到server上去了,想要删除。 一开始用 git branch -r -d origin/branch-name 不成功,发现只是删除的本地对该远程分支的track,正确的方法应该是这样: git push origin :...
  • 【git】如何删除gitlab的master分支

    千次阅读 2019-07-14 15:14:36
    1、在gitlab中把master设置为非默认分支 ...repository->default branch中设置。...2、删除远程master分支 git push origin --delete master 参考文献: 【1】https://www.cnblogs.com/luosongchao/p/3408365.html ...
  • 本文告诉大家如何在 Jenkins 配置合并到 release 的内容自动合并到 gitlab 的 master 分支

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 77,308
精华内容 30,923
关键字:

删除master分支